Rhumbline Advisers lowered its position in shares of Golar LNG Limited (NASDAQ:GLNG - Free Report) by 5.0%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 150,915 shares of the shipping company's stock after selling 7,893 shares during the quarter. Rhumbline Advisers owned 0.14% of Golar LNG worth $5,733,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About Golar LNG
(
Free Report)
Golar LNG Limited designs, converts, owns, and operates marine infrastructure for the liquefaction of natural gas. The company operates through three segments: FLNG, Corporate and Other, and Shipping. It engages in the regasification, storage, and offloading of liquefied natural gas (LNG); operation of floating liquefaction natural gas (FLNG) vessels or projects; transportation of LNG carriers; and vessel management activities.
